Details required to reset SBI Online (net banking) password
You will need the following details to reset your net banking password from the SBI Online portal,
- Username
- Account number
- Registered mobile number
- Date of birth
- ATM card details (or Profile Password)

Steps to reset SBI Online (net banking) password online
To reset your SBI net banking password,
Step 1: Go to the official website of SBI Online
- First, go to the official website of SBI Internet Banking at onlinesbi.sbi
- Next, click on the ‘Login’ button under Personal Banking.
- Next, click on the ‘Continue to Login’ button.
- A new page opens up.
Step 2: Open the ‘Forgot My Login Password’ page
- Click on the ‘Forget Username/Login Password’ option.
- Next, select the ‘Forgot My Login Password’ option from the drop-down.
- Next, click on the ‘Next’ button.
- A new page will open.

Step 3: Enter account details
- On the new page, enter your Username and Account Number.
- Next, select your country from the drop-down.
- Next, enter your mobile number and date of birth.
- Next, enter the captcha code and click on the ‘Submit’ button.

Step 4: Select a password reset option
- An OTP will be sent to your mobile number. Enter it in the specified field.
- Next, click on the ‘Confirm’ button.
- You will be asked to select one option through which you want to reset your password. Select anyone.
- Next, click on the ‘Submit’ button.
- Next, enter the ATM card details or your profile password based on the option selected.
- Next, click on the ‘Submit’ button. A new page will open.

Step 5: Set a new net banking password
- On the new page, you will be asked to enter a new password. Enter it.
- Next, reenter the same password.
- Next, click on the ‘Submit’ button.
- Your login password will be reset successfully.
By following these steps, you can easily reset the password of your SBI Net Banking (SBI Online) password online.
